Against USM Haller, Pastoe loses on ‘Configurability Visibility’; USM dominates the modular narrative via superior SEO and interactive tools. Against Montana Furniture, Pastoe loses on ‘Lifestyle Integration’ and color-palette dominance. Against String Furniture, Pastoe loses on ‘Entry-Level Accessibility.’ Pastoe is currently squeezed between ultra-high-end bespoke and agile modern modular systems.

Pastoe occupies a high-margin, ‘heritage-luxury’ niche within the modular furniture market. While the brand carries immense historical equity (Dutch Design), it operates in a hyper-competitive space where Swiss and Danish rivals have successfully digitized the ‘bespoke’ experience, leaving Pastoe to rely on a shrinking pool of legacy admirers.
